What causes a stock to go up or down.

Whether a stock’s price gaps up or down will depend on the news and market sentiment. Gapping up means that the price is higher on opening than the previous day’s price. Gapping down means that the price is lower on opening than the previous day’s close. Beyond gapping up and gapping down, there can also be partial gaps.

A bank's share price can be affected by three types of risk: interest rate risk ...Since a recession is often the consequence of imbalances built up in the economy that have to be corrected, stock prices will go down until balance is restored and we get to the next stage of the ...Why Stocks Go Up And Down: Supply And Demand. Supply and demand is one of the most basic principles of economics, and stocks are not exempt from it. When the demand for a stock exceeds supply, the price rises and when supply exceeds demand, the price falls. What causes a stock to fall to zero? When a stock falls to zero, it doesn’t mean that the company is, objectively, worth nothing. Some companies with very low stock values are still earning money (or possess assets). And, some investors buy penny stocks that have extremely low prices. If you've spent any time watching the Canadian and U.S. stock markets, you know that stock prices are always going up and down. Prices can be up ...Stock prices change everyday by market forces. By this we mean that share prices change because of supply and demand. If more people want to buy a stock (demand) than sell it (supply), then the price moves up. Conversely, if more people wanted to sell a stock than buy it, there would be greater supply than demand, and the price would fall.
